 Dictionary entry overview: What does deflated mean? 

DEFLATED (adjective)
  The adjective DEFLATED has 2 senses:

1. brought low in spirit
2. collapsed through the release of gas or air

  Familiarity information: DEFLATED used as an adjective is rare.

DEFLATED (adjective)


Sense 1deflated [BACK TO TOP]

Meaning:

Brought low in spirit

Synonyms:

chapfallen; chopfallen; crestfallen; deflated

Context example:

left us fatigued and deflated spiritually

Similar:

dejected (affected or marked by low spirits)


Sense 2deflated [BACK TO TOP]

Meaning:

Collapsed through the release of gas or air

Similar:

flat ((of a tire) completely or partially deflated)

Antonym:

inflated (expanded by (or as if by) gas or air)
